Course Curriculum

• Module 1 — Understanding US Grad Admissions: requirements, timelines, funding.
• Module 2 — Program Research & Shortlisting: fit, faculty alignment, spreadsheets.
• Module 3 — SOP Essentials: structure, voice, research alignment, common pitfalls.
• Module 4 — Academic CV: sections, achievements, formatting for academics.
• Module 5 — Emailing Professors: etiquette, subject lines, sample outreach.
• Module 6 — Writing Sample: selecting topics, revisions, citations.
• Module 7 — Recommendations: who to ask, how to brief, follow‑ups.
• Module 8 — Timeline & Submission Checklist: milestones, buffers, final review.

FAQs

Do you help with fee waivers?
Yes — we show where to find them and how to request them professionally.

What timeline should I expect?
Most students spend 6–10 weeks from research to polished materials with steady progress.

Can I join late in the season?
Yes — the course is self-paced; use the checklist to prioritize critical tasks first.

Do you guarantee admission?
No course can guarantee admission. We focus on maximizing clarity, fit, and quality.

Will you review my SOP or CV?
Choose the “Course + Feedback” plan to include two structured review rounds.

Is the course suitable if I haven’t chosen programs?
Yes — start with Modules 1–2 to shortlist programs before drafting your SOP.

What if I’m not a native English speaker?
We provide examples, language tips, and structure to help you write clearly and confidently.
